Move over Frankie Stevens, the Coca-Cola Christmas in the Park has a new superstar - Stan Walker has just been announced as this year's headliner.
Producers of the gig which has been a staple in the Kiwi festive season for decades, have just announced this year's lineup, headed by Walker.
It will cap off a stunning year for the Black Box hitmaker, who has returned to music - and more importantly touring - after his now much-publicised health issues which saw him have his stomach removed to battle a rare cancer-causing gene mutation which runs in his family.
Walker has been back on the road since his recovery and will host the NZ Music Awards on Thursday, before moving on to Christmas in the Park in Christchurch and Auckland in the coming weeks.
He'll be joined by a star-studded cast including Lavina Williams, Vince Harder, Marley Sola, Tom Batchelor, Ella Monnery, Nyree Huyser and Mikey Havoc.
And in turn, they'll be joined by a star trio of backing vocalists; Anna Grahame, Paul Fagamalo and Iri Aumatangi.
Plus the usual array of local artists, dance troupes and more will take the stage at the popular free Christmas concerts which will be held in Christchurch's Hagley Park on November 24 and in the Auckland Domain on December 8.
Since 1994 Coca-Cola Christmas in the Park has raised millions of dollars for New Zealand charities. Proceeds from this year's concerts will once again go towards Youthline, who help support and develop over 50,000 young people every year.
